We're hoping and encouraging that our best practices at the professional sport level will be adopted at the amateur sport level, but that's expensive. It's one of the reasons we're asking all of you, and asking the government, to reinstate better funding for the game of football. We are a very underfunded sport today. If you look at the overall Sports Canada funding, we are well down the list. This is one of Canada's great games, yet we struggle for funding. I visit with amateur football coaches and amateur football leaders from across the country, and they all say the same thing: They're starving for resources.
Part of the answer is to set a good example that these baseline tests are important. It's an important part of understanding where an athlete is so that in the event of an injury, they can better assess their recovery. In order to do that and in order to have that trickle-down effect, we're going to have to have the government help us with funding.
